Description
Department of Veterans Affairs
The Department of Veterans Affairs is considering a superseding lease using other than full and open competition for the Jacksonville Vet Center, an existing lease, located in Jacksonville, North Carolina. The current lease is expiring December 31, 2032.
Requirement
City: Jacksonville
State: North Carolina
Delineated Area:
North: US-17
South: SR-24
East: Piney Green
West: US-17
Minimum ABOA: 7,780
Maximum ABOA: 7,780
Space Type: Office Space
All services, supplies, utilities, and tenant alterations to be provided as part of the rental consideration. Occupancy, the space is required on or before February 1, 2027. Lease term will be 20 years; 5 -year firm fixed price with additional 15-year soft terms.
The Department of Veterans Affairs is interested in considering alternative space if economically advantageous; otherwise, the department of Veteran Affairs intends to pursue a sole source lease acquisition with the current Lessor located at 221 Memorial Drive, Jacksonville, NC 28546.
The Department of Veterans Affairs will consider the cost of moving, tenant improvements, etc., when deciding whether the Jacksonville Vet Center should relocate.
